
Ben Thornbrue has been named the Men's Titan of the Month for Men's Basketball.
Thornbrue, a transfer from Snow College, has been a force in the opening games for the Titans.
In his debut with the team, he scored 32 points against the Willamette JV squad, going 15-21 from the free throw line.
Over the team's first four games, Thornbrue is averaging 24.3 points per game, shooting 60.7% from the field and 42.9% from three.
He is averaging as many points as he is minutes per game.
Thornbrue is also grabbing 6.8 rebounds per contest.
His scoring contributions are a major reason why the Titans are leading the NWAC in scoring, averaging 110.3 points.
The Titans travel to Twin Falls, Idaho, this weekend for a major test against the College of Southern Idaho and Colorado Northwestern.
